Cisco VPN, How to connect before Windows login
For remote and hybrid staff and faculty signing in to a new computer for the first time, it is necessary to first connect to the campus VPN so the computer recognizes the NetID and password.

How to connect to the Cisco Secure Client at the login screen
From the login screen, you will need to select a button on the bottom right based on the operating system you have installed.
Windows 10
Select the icon that looks like two stacked monitors:
Windows 11
Select the icon that looks like a key and a lock:
When Cisco Secure Client opens, connect to vpn.illinois.edu/login and select Connect.
Enter your NetID.
Enter your campus password and either your DUO Passcode from the mobile app or type 'push' or 'sms' to receive a code.
Once connected to the VPN, log in to Windows with UOFI\NetID and your campus password.
Note: from this point forward, the VPN is not required when signing in, only for accessing certain campus resources.
